This article is the development of algorithms for determining the structure and fractal dimensions of blood vessels and the respiratory system of the retina, as well as a computer intelligent information system. Methods have also been used to determine the fractal dimensions of human organs using prisms, overlays and cubes. The problems of identifying objects with a fractal structure and their geometric modeling, determining fractal dimensions and developing algorithms based on them are widely covered. It was proposed to use a numerical algorithm to determine the fractal dimension of images with fractal structures, and based on the fractal dimensions, the fractal dimensions of human organs were determined. It was studied whether these connections have a certain pattern
